From September 10th to October 18th, 2025, BUILDING presents the second chapter of “Ljubodrag Andric. Spaces, Thresholds, Lights”, an exhibition project curated by Francesco Tedeschi and organized in collaboration with the Fondazione Giorgio Cini in Venice. The project is structured in two distinct chapters, each dedicated to the works of photographer Ljubodrag Andric (Belgrade, 1965).

The exhibition, featuring a new selection of approximately 20 photographic works by the artist, unfolds across two exhibition levels of BUILDING GALLERY and is structured around a thematic division conceived in dialogue with the gallery’s spaces. In Andric’s photographs, the theme of the threshold takes on a symbolic value of transition and transformation.

The works offer a visual experience that invites the viewer into a state of contemplation and an inner journey of reflection. The exhibition design establishes a coherent dialogue between the two thematic strands and between the two exhibition levels, reinforcing the idea of passage and the spatial transformation of the photographic image into an absolute image. In Milan -the second chapter of “Ljubodrag Andric. Spaces, Thresholds, Lights” – artist’s images uncover traces of architecture that reveal organic qualities, unpredictable, labyrinthine trajectories, and a visual path capable of further transforming the architectural object into a metaphor.
